Difference between revisions of "K8s Installation/Input"

From PKC
Jump to navigation Jump to search
Line 12: Line 12:


<noinclude>
<noinclude>
<section begin=Security Groups/>
 
== Security Groups ==
All the source are <code>Any</code>
{|class=wikitable
|-
!Protocol!! Port Range!! Note
|- 
| TCP ||  22,443, || Basic
|-
| TCP || 2379-2380  || Kubernetes etcd server client API (on master nodes in multi-master deployments)
|-
| TCP || 6443  || Kubernetes API port
|-
| TCP || 8001 || Dashboard
|-
| TCP || 10250-10255  || kubelet,kube-scheduler and kube-controller-manager
|-
| TCP || 30000  ||
|-
| ICMP || ALL  ||
|}
<section end=Network Security Groups/>
==Notes==
==Notes==



Revision as of 02:48, 30 July 2021

  1. PKC code base
  2. All installation must start with rigorous access to Administrative Accounts.
  3. The original data content from ROADMAPS.MIT.EDU
  4. Knowledge of Kubernetes and the CleanSlate project
  5. Minimally 3 Virtual Machine instances
  6. Ansible already setup for the administrative machine
  7. Install Kubernetes software on all three following this procedure Kubernetes Installation
  8. Ingress Configuration, combined with some SSH license setup for HTTPS.
  9. Security Groups are configured to enable necessary ports.



Notes

  1. A logic model must be provided for the job.

K8s Installation